What kind of pillow is good for the cervical spine?

As we all know, sleep is closely related to the health of the cervical spine. The choice of pillow has a great impact on our sleep quality and cervical spine. Cervical spondylosis has now become one of the main diseases affecting the health of middle-aged and elderly people, so the choice of pillow is very important. Which pillow is best for the cervical spine? How to choose the filling of the pillow? The editor will explain them one by one below.

The pillow is the main tool for maintaining the normal position of the head and neck. This "normal" position is to maintain the physiological curve of the head and neck segment itself. This weight curve ensures the external muscle balance of the cervical spine while maintaining the physiological and anatomical state within the spinal canal. Therefore, an ideal pillow should be in line with the physiological curvature of the cervical spine, be soft in texture, and have good breathability. It should be in the shape of a gold ingot with a low middle and high ends. Because this shape can use the concave part in the middle to maintain the physiological curvature of the cervical spine, it can also play a relative braking and fixing role on the head and neck, and can reduce abnormal activities of the head and neck during sleep.

Secondly, the choice of pillow core contents is also very important. Commonly used ones are:

Buckwheat husk: cheap, breathable, and the height of the pillow can be adjusted at any time.

Cattail fluff: soft texture, good breathability, and can be adjusted in height at any time.

Mung bean shell: It not only has good air permeability, but also is refreshing and heat-relief. It will be even better if added with an appropriate amount of tea or mint, but it is mainly used in summer. Others such as duck feathers are also good, but the prices are higher.

The pillow should not be too high or too low. Avoid "sleeping comfortably" and the physiological position is the best. Generally speaking, the pillow height should be 8 to 15 cm, or calculated according to the formula: (shoulder width - head width) ÷ 2

Choosing a good pillow can maintain the normal physiological curve of the neck and can also play a preventive or therapeutic role. Pillows are made of a variety of filling materials and have a lifespan. If they are not replaced, they can easily cause illness, so it is recommended to replace them regularly.
